🚨'High street funding will be wasted unless councils develop a new approach to regeneration' A major new 'state of the nation' report from IPM, out today 👇 https://t.co/Xwksc8LnI3 Contributions from @profcathyparker, and signficant analysis of @HighStreetsTF data
placemanagement.org
A new report identifies some of the key challenges the High Streets Task Force, run by the Institute of Place Management, has uncovered from visits to over 140 towns over the past four years.
